Adição complexa de leads com contato e empresa

O método permite adicionar leads com contatos e uma empresa à sua conta em lotes. Os dados adicionados podem ser verificados no controle duplicado.

Limitações

  • O método está disponível de acordo com os direitos do usuário.
  • Para um único lead, você pode especificar no máximo um contato relacionado e uma empresa relacionada.
  • Para as entidades adicionadas (lead, contato, empresa), você pode transferir no máximo 40 valores de campos adicionais.
  • Os dados que você adicionar participam do controle duplicado se a opção estiver habilitada para a integração que adiciona os dados.
  • O método não realiza controle de duplicidade para leads já adicionados entre si.
  • O método não realiza controle de duplicidade para leads na mesma solicitação.
  • O método procura duplicatas entre os leads atuais adicionados e os já existentes.
  • Você pode adicionar no máximo 50 leads por solicitação.
  • Ao criar um novo contato e empresa, eles serão vinculados automaticamente.

Cabeçalho de tipo de dado quando a solicitação é bem-sucedida
Content-Type: application/hal+json

Cabeçalho de tipo de dado em caso de erro
Content-Type: application/problem+json

Exemplo de Resposta

A primeira vez que você inserir o lead, ele será adicionado normalmente.

[ { "id": 9774766, "contact_id": 12117258, "company_id": 12117260, "request_id": [ "1" ], "merged": false } ]

Agora, vamos alterar um pouco o corpo da requisição. Por exemplo, vamos alterar o nome e o ID da requisição e enviá-la novamente. De acordo com as regras de controle duplicado na nossa conta e pipeline onde realizamos a requisição, o lead é considerado um duplicado. A resposta com o valor true da flag merged será recebida.

[ { "id": 9774766, "contact_id": 12117258, "company_id": 12117260, "request_id": [ "2" ], "merged": true } ]

Parâmetros de resposta

ParâmetrosDescrição
idID do Lead
contact_idID do Contato
company_idID da Empresa
request_idUm array de IDs de requisição que foram adicionados. Se nenhuma duplicata for encontrada, o array sempre terá um elemento. Se várias duplicatas do mesmo lead forem passadas, o array request_id conterá os identificadores dos leads passados, que são duplicatas.
mergedUma flag que indica se uma duplicata foi encontrada de acordo com as condições para busca de duplicatas e se a mesclagem foi realizada.

Saiba mais sobre metadata e custom_fields_values, usados nos parâmetros do corpo da requisição.

Body Params
RAW_BODY
array of objects
RAW_BODY
Responses

Language
Credentials
OAuth2
URL
Click Try It! to start a request and see the response here! Or choose an example:
application/json